Сборка C # имеет разные размеры после каждой компиляции (Visual Studio) - PullRequest
1 голос
/ 13 октября 2009

Вот кое-что, что мы заметили сегодня, и у нас нет объяснения этому.

Мой коллега скомпилировал свой текущий проект (C # / WinForms / Visual Studio), и размер dll был около 170 КБ. Он снова скомпилировал тот же проект, и dll был размером 220 кб. Он больше ничего не трогал, просто снова нажал кнопку компиляции, и на выходе получился намного больший файл. После этого размер файла больше не менялся, пока он не очистил проект. Затем произошло то же самое: сначала 170 кб, затем 220 кб.

Это нормально? И почему это происходит? Обе версии файла, казалось, работали нормально.

1 Ответ

3 голосов
/ 13 октября 2009

Когда вы создаете что-то, что у вас уже есть, может потребоваться быстрое создание компиляции как можно быстрее. Когда вы делаете полную перестройку, получаете ли вы последовательные результаты?

...